在阿里云ECS上安装SVN
SVN(Subversion)是一种版本控制系统,可以用于管理和跟踪软件代码的变化。在阿里云ECS上安装SVN可以方便团队成员之间的代码共享和协作。下面是在阿里云ECS上安装SVN的步骤:
第一步:登录阿里云ECS控制台
在浏览器中打开阿里云ECS控制台,并使用您的阿里云账号登录。
第二步:创建ECS实例
在控制台中,选择您的地域和可用区,然后点击“创建实例”按钮。根据您的需求选择合适的实例规格和操作系统,并完成创建实例的操作。
第三步:连接ECS实例
等待ECS实例创建完成后,使用远程登录工具(例如PuTTY)通过SSH连接到ECS实例。输入您的ECS实例的公网IP地址和登录凭证,完成登录。
第四步:安装SVN服务器
在ECS实例上执行以下命令,安装SVN服务器:
sudo apt-get update
sudo apt-get install subversion
第五步:创建SVN仓库
在ECS实例上执行以下命令,创建一个SVN仓库:
sudo svnadmin create /path/to/repository
第六步:配置SVN访问权限
在ECS实例上执行以下命令,配置SVN仓库的访问权限:
sudo chown -R www-data:www-data /path/to/repository
sudo chmod -R 755 /path/to/repository
第七步:配置SVN服务
在ECS实例上执行以下命令,配置SVN服务:
sudo vi /etc/apache2/mods-available/dav_svn.conf
在文件中添加以下配置:
DAV svn
SVNPath /path/to/repository
AuthType Basic
AuthName “SVN Repository”
AuthUserFile /etc/subversion/passwd
Require valid-user
第八步:重启Apache服务器
在ECS实例上执行以下命令,重启Apache服务器:
sudo service apache2 restart
现在,您已经在阿里云ECS上成功安装了SVN服务器。您可以通过浏览器访问ECS实例的公网IP地址,进入SVN仓库的管理界面,管理您的代码版本。